You've heard about the ITER project, right?

Btw, the progress in fusion isn't really measured by the amount of GW produced, but rather how efficient the process is,  energy out divided by energy in. 

As far as I know, the JET project has produced around 70% of energy put in, but the ITER project aims to make 10 times the amount of energy of what was put in but that will be in 2030...
